如何文章

Facebook应用程序对机器人的批准流程以及如何跳过它

Iaroslav Kudritskiy
十月 24, 2018

聊天机器人的 Facebook 应用审批流程是一项艰巨的任务。尽管这似乎是一个简单的分步过程,但每个机器人都是不同的,向审批团队解释机器人的用途和功能并不总是那么容易。此外,自Cambridge Analytica丑闻以来,审查过程变得更加严格,在许多地区,Facebook没有足够的员工来确保该过程的及时性。用户报告说,应用程序审核过程需要 2 周到 2 个月的时间,而且他们第一次没有获得批准。Facebook Bot Verification 是一个棘手、敏感的问题,在您可以自信地发送它之前需要相当多的计划。

下面我们将介绍如何浏览审核流程。或者,我们将向您展示如何连接您的 Dialogflow 代理到 Rocketbots 并将其连接到 Facebook 页面,同时完全跳过 Facebook 审查过程。

什么是 Facebook 应用批准机器人?

机器人的 Facebook 应用审批流程是您填写的一组表单,允许您的机器人由 Facebook 上的人工审批团队进行测试和批准。此过程旨在确保您在 Messenger 平台上的机器人方面遵循 Facebook 的指南,并确保您的机器人符合 Facebook 的用户体验标准。

仅仅因为您认为自己已经遵守了 Facebook 政策和体验要求,并不意味着您已经走出了困境。用户报告说,他们严格遵守了Facebook的指导方针,但仍然被拒绝,因为用户入职不畅和注册过程文档不当等问题。总体而言,Facebook的新内部审批指南似乎更加保守,这让 开发人员感到困惑

传统上,机器人的 Facebook 应用审批流程包括获取对两个应用级权限的访问权限,这些权限允许机器人与 Facebook Messenger 用户。这些权限包括:

  • pages_messaging:允许机器人在 24 小时内响应用户
  • pages_messaging_subscriptions:允许机器人在特定用例的 24 小时期限之外做出响应。

这与 Facebook Messenger Bot 24 + 1 策略,该策略规定您可以在 24 小时内回复用户消息,并在 24 小时窗口外仅使用 pages_messaging 权限发送 1 条消息。pages_messaging_subscriptions权限允许您在 Facebook 指定的用例中向这些参数之外的用户发送消息。

最近,Facebook的审批流程发生了变化。此更改意味着订阅权限已从应用级别移至页面级别。必须在 2018 年 12 月 31 日之前重新批准所有具有订阅消息的现有机器人的页面级别订阅权限。

提交流程

自首次启动以来,机器人的 Facebook 应用审批流程已经发生了很大变化。在 2016 年初,人们只需要简短的描述和截屏视频。当时,机器人很容易在几个工作日内获得批准,即使是尚未完成的机器人。从那时起,很多事情都发生了变化。如今,Facebook不仅希望拥有出色的用户体验,而且还会要求您遵守2018年更新的更严格的 Facebook社区指南 文档。

要开始在 Facebook 的开发者控制台上创建应用,请导航到 developers.facebook.com。单击右上角的个人资料图标,然后选择“创建应用程序”。系统将要求您选择应用程序类型,选择“Messenger”。

进入“应用审核”版块后,您需要选择一个 Facebook 主页,Facebook 审批团队需要从中测试您的应用。如果您尚未向用户发送消息,请记得让用户向您的 Facebook 页面发送消息。这需要您转到 Facebook 页面的设置:

  1. 转到“页面设置”>“常规”
  2. 单击消息行中的编辑
  3. 检查:允许用户通过显示消息按钮私下联系我的主页
  4. 不要忘记保存您的更改。

好了,现在你已经完成了上述操作,请确保你的应用已设置为开发模式。

键入标题(可选)

您只需拨动应用审核菜单右上角开发者控制台菜单下方的开关即可立即执行此操作。

接下来,您需要请求应用权限。自从 Facebook 已将pages_messaging_subscriptions移至页面级别以来,这已经得到了简化。在提交之前,您需要选择pages_messaging并添加一些说明。解释只是机器人要求它在其职责和预期用例中发挥作用的原因。喜欢这个:

提交或批准之前的最后一件事是让您的业务获得批准。第一部分相对简单,您需要提供:

  • 隐私政策的 URL
  • 机器人的图标
  • 选择机器人类别
  • 机器人用途的描述。

毋庸置疑,您的隐私政策不能违反 Facebook 的隐私政策。

现在,您可以提交机器人以供审批,Facebook 将测试机器人的响应能力、功能和政策遵守情况。提交后,您甚至可以偶尔看到 Facebook 的员工与您的机器人交谈。现在您正在等待审核,请密切关注 Facebook 通知。这是您将从中获得结果的地方。某些警报会要求您做出回应或操作,因此请确保在 24 小时内收到它们。

机器人获得批准后,Facebook 将继续进行业务审批,这将要求您提交:

  • 公司名称
  • 地址
  • 电话号码
  • 营业执照
  • 公司章程
  • 水电费账单

商家验证最多可能需要 4 周时间,具体取决于您所在的地区。

为什么 Facebook 会拒绝我,我该如何避免?

由于审核过程是由人工团队运行的,因此该过程所需的时间和拒绝的原因存在一些差异。根据我们自己的经验和其他人 的经验,以下是 Facebook 可能会拒绝您的一些原因:

  • Facebook 拒绝了我的机器人,因为用例不匹配。
  • Facebook 拒绝了我的机器人,因为它不响应非测试人员的个人资料。
  • Facebook 拒绝了我的机器人,因为入职太复杂了。
  • Facebook拒绝了我的机器人,因为它不是个人的。

简而言之,审核团队可能会拒绝您的原因有很多 Facebook Messenger 机器人。重要的是保持冷静,并与审查团队合作解决他们发现的问题。毕竟,他们是看门人。

若要增加获得批准的机会,请确保机器人具有明确的目标,并且所有对话对话都可以指向一个目标或一组目标。确保所有用户都可以与机器人对话,这意味着打开 Facebook 公共主页消息,以便用户可以向您的 Facebook 公共主页发送消息。确保机器人具有清晰的问候语,并且用户可以轻松理解下一步要执行的操作。使用 Facebook 用户个人资料个性化对话 API 或您在 NLP 中找到的原生个性化字符串,例如 Dialogflow.

跟 Dialogflow 您已经有许多有用的工具可供使用来解决这些问题。 Dialogflow 将 Facebook API 包含在后端,因此您可以轻松引入 Facebook 功能,而无需离开 NLP,例如按钮和菜单。你将无法利用Facebook提供的所有API,但是 Dialogflow 实体将使您能够实现审批团队满意的个性化级别。

以下是跳过审批的方法(如果您使用 Dialogflow)

事实是,您阅读本文的最可能原因是您正在寻找跳过的方法 Facebook Messenger 机器人审批流程。这是我们可以在 Rocketbots 为您提供帮助的事情。我们之所以能够做到这一点,是因为 Rocketbots 应用程序已获得批准,并考虑到了这一特定用例。此外,我们的平台可以轻松与 Facebook 和 Dialogflow.这意味着您可以将您的 Rocketbots 空间连接到您的 Facebook 页面,然后连接您的 Dialogflow 代理到您的 Rocketbots 空间。

在有限的时间内,我们甚至可以帮助您跳过pages_messaging_subricption权限。但是,这将在 2018 年 12 月 31 日之后发生变化。从那时起,您必须直接从您的 Facebook 页面寻求批准。

您可以先注册一个 Rocketbots 帐户,然后按照我们的指南将您的 Facebook 页面添加到 Rocketbots 来尝试一下。将自己导航到机器人菜单项,您将能够选择您的 Facebook 频道并添加您的 API 令牌来自 Dialogflow.一旦你完成了这个简单的步骤,你就完成了。仅此而已,您的机器人现在可以在您的 Facebook 主页上使用。

您刚刚跳过了所有这些冗余的痛苦步骤来自行验证您的机器人,并且节省了所有时间,我们认为您应该花时间探索我们的平台。除了帮助您以更快的速度启动和运行机器人外,Rocketbots 还具有一些有用的功能,这些功能可以 Dialogflow 开发人员可能想给他们的客户。这包括与许多消息传递应用程序的多渠道集成、带有标签的 CRM 以及调查制作工具。您还可以使用 Rocketbots 为 Facebook 客户聊天插件 创建更易于使用的嵌入代码,以将机器人带到您的网站。

Iaroslav Kudritskiy
首席运营官
Iaroslav Kudritskiy 是首席运营官兼联合创始人respond.io.他毕业于香港中文大学MBA课程,之前曾在柯达乐力、Xaxis和Light Reaction任职。
标签
已复制到剪贴板!

准备好开始了吗?✨

  • 释放力量 respond.io 以增加销售额并取悦客户。
  • 7 天免费试用
  • 无需信用卡
  • 随时取消
免费注册
  • 与我们一起体验个性化演示
  • 了解为什么 10,000+ 企业选择我们
预约演示